Peter Linz is a puppeteer, best known for performing a variety of characters for The Muppets, Sesame Street, and Bear in the Big Blue House. He was hired as a performer on Sesame Street in 1991, either assisting or doing various AMs. Peter got his big break on Bear in the Big Blue House when he played Tutter, Pip, and others. I read that Linz puppeteered since he was only three. That's pretty impressive for a little boy to do something hard. His first Muppet film was on Muppets from Space, puppeteering Miss Piggy to Frank Oz's voice. In 2011, Peter Linz was cast as Walter who was introduced in The Muppets (2011). Outside of Sesame Street and the Muppets, he has a huge success puppeteering on children's shows such as The Puzzle Place, Between the Lions, The Book of Pooh, Blue's Room, It's a Big Big World, and more. Alice Dinnean is a puppeteer and writer who performed in various Muppet productions, mainly Sesame Street and the Muppets. For Sesame Street, she inherited some roles from Camille Bonora while others she originated up until 2004. Alice also performed for Henson Company on projects like Big Bag, Bear in the Big Blue House, Pajanimals (shorts), Sid the Science Kid, and The Happytime Murders. Dinnean switched between California and New York to perform in those projects. I read that her first puppeteer job was in 1993 on the 25th anniversary special of Sesame Street, during the finale. Outside of Muppets and Sesame Street, she worked in several non-Muppet shows like The Puzzle Place, Jack's Big Music Show, and Crank Yankers, just to name a few. Alice Dinnean was sometimes paired with puppeteers such as David Rudman, Joey Mazzarino, and Peter Linz as seen in some of her shows. Bill Barretta is a puppeteer, suit performer, director, and producer best known for performing various characters for the Muppets, most notably Pepe the King Prawn, Johnny Fiama, and Bobo the Bear. He is also the current performer of Rowlf the Dog, Dr. Teeth, Swedish Chef, and Mahna Mahna when Jim Henson passed away. Bill started out as a suit performer for Earl Sinclair on Dinosaurs (Mak Wilson did his face). Barretta soon began puppetry by performing on The Animal Show and two specials. Soon he was performing with the Muppets since 1994 on various projects. On Sesame Street, he performed on The Adventures of Elmo in Grouchland and several years later performed Elmo's dad Louie. Louie was the only main Sesame Street character Bill Barretta did until 2009 when Tyler Bunch took over.
